Highlights
Are people in Cockeysville older or younger than people in Queens?
- The Median Age in Cockeysville is 4.8 years younger than in Queens.

Are housing costs cheaper in Cockeysville or Queens?
- Cockeysville housing costs are 40.1% less expensive than Queens hous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Cockeysville or Queens?
- The average commute for residents of Cockeysville is 17.8 minutes shorter than it is for residents of Queens.

Things to do in Cockeysville?
Cockeysville, MD is located in Baltimore County about 20 miles north of downtown Baltimore. It is home to many businesses, as well as rural farms, horse trails, and a golf course.
